Microsoft 365 Copier à tour de rôle les éléments d'une liste vers une même cellule

flint125

XLDnaute Nouveau
Bonjour,

j'ai une liste de données qui commence en J2 et qui peut s'extentionner jusqu'à J25 et même des fois jusqu'à J100, donc variable. J'ai une mise en forme dans le même onglet qui dépend de la valeur de la cellule "F2". J'aimerais avoir une macro qui:

1- copie J2 vers F2 et se repositionne en J3 (ne fait rien jusqu'à ce que j'appuie une 2e fois sur le bouton)
2 - copie J3 vers F2 et se repositionne en J4 (ne fait rien jusqu'à ce que j'appuie une 3e fois sur le bouton)
3 - copie J4 vers F2 et se repositionne en J5 (ne fait rien jusqu'à ce que j'appuie une 4e fois sur le bouton)
etc. jusqu'au dernier élément

Quelqu'un peut m'aider ?
 
Solution
OK CAS RÉSOLU VOICI LE CODE, J'AI REUSSI EN 2 MACROS

Sub Macron()
'Se déplacer de 1 ligne vers le bas
ActiveCell.Offset(1, 0).Select

End Sub

Sub Macron3()
'Revenir à la cellule d'origine après le copier-coller
Set ici = ActiveCell

ici.Copy
Range("F2").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
ici.Select


End Sub

flint125

XLDnaute Nouveau
OK CAS RÉSOLU VOICI LE CODE, J'AI REUSSI EN 2 MACROS

Sub Macron()
'Se déplacer de 1 ligne vers le bas
ActiveCell.Offset(1, 0).Select

End Sub

Sub Macron3()
'Revenir à la cellule d'origine après le copier-coller
Set ici = ActiveCell

ici.Copy
Range("F2").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
ici.Select


End Sub
 
Dernière édition:

Discussions similaires

Réponses
3
Affichages
405

Statistiques des forums

Discussions
315 089
Messages
2 116 099
Membres
112 661
dernier inscrit
ceucri